Murata Introduces Soft Termination Capacitors - Advanced Conductive Polymer Layer Reduces Damage Caused by Board Bending and Flexing

GCJ and GRJ Soft Termination Capacitors Smyrna, GA, February 9, 2010 - Murata Electronics North America, a world-leading innovator in electronics and the largest global supplier of ceramic passive components, today introduced soft termination capacitors to reduce cracks caused by bending stress. Based on Murata’s leading GCM and GRM series of multi-layered ceramic capacitors (MLCCs), the new GCJ (for automotive applications and AEC-Q200 compliant) and GRJ (for consumer applications) are designed with an advanced conductive polymer layer, which provides elasticity in the terminations to absorb mechanical stress that sometimes occurs during manufacturing, installation, or through general product use. Murata formulated this unique polymer layer with proprietary technology to assure quality and durability.

Typically, the terminations of standard Murata MLCCs have three layers starting with the innermost copper, then a nickel barrier, and on the outside a 100 percent matte tin finish. In the GCJ and GRJ series, after the copper layer a conductive polymer is applied followed by the normal application of the nickel and tin layers. In tests conducted by Murata, soft termination MLCCs were soldered with 200mm thick solder to a 1.6mm thick printed circuit board (PCB). When the board was flexed 5mm, the soft termination versions did not suffer any stress damage.

“Murata’s development of a capacitor with end termination technology that significantly reduces the risk of damage when subjected to bending strain will make an immediate impact on the market,” stated Dave Wilt, associate product engineer for Murata Electronics North America. “This solution, which meets IPC-9592 standards, is an important product for the future of MLCC growth in power supply and automotive applications as it mitigates risks.”

The addition of the flexible polymer layer does not affect the equivalent series resistance (ESR) or current rating. With performance preserved, the GRJ series is available with 250V, 630V and 1KV rated voltages while the GCJ series currently offers rated voltages of 10V, 16V, 25V, 50V and 100V. The standard EIA size for the GRJ is 1206 while the GCJ comes in sizes 0603, 0805, 1206 and 1210.

Murata's capacitors, including the GCJ and GRJ series, are manufactured from in-house, superior materials using unique design and processing technologies. To meet the demands of a wide variety of applications, Murata’s chip MLCC products range from the ultra small 01005 size devices, to high capacitance products designed to replace tantalum and electrolytic dielectrics, as well as low ESL, high frequency and array products. In addition, Murata’s capacitors come in voltage ratings from under 3 volts to several thousand volts.
